The Abbazia di Monteveglio is a former Augustinian monastery located on the Via San Rocco, in a rural spot, just outside the hamlet of Monteveglio, now part of the town of Valsamoggia in the Metropolitan City of Bologna, region of Emilia-Romagna, Italy. The monastery now belongs to the Franciscan order. The church is in a region of the national nature preserve of Parco regionale dell'Abbazia di Monteveglio.
